Jordan Pledges Assistance to Libya Following Devastating Floods

September 11, 2023
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on Whatsapp

In light of the recent floods that wreaked havoc in the city of Derna, Libya, leading to several casualties and injuries, Jordan has expressed its commitment to provide necessary assistance.

Ayman Safadi, Jordan’s Deputy Prime Minister and Minister of Foreign Affairs and Expatriates, emphasized that this initiative is under the directives of King Abdullah II.

Taking to social media, Safadi stated, “Our deepest condolences go out to our Libyan brethren in the wake of these devastating floods. May God bless the souls of the victims and grant the injured a swift recovery. We stand in solidarity with Libya during these trying times, and under the guidance of His Majesty the King, we’re prepared to extend any assistance they require. May God safeguard Libya and its honorable people.”

Furthermore, the Jordanian Ministry of Foreign Affairs and Expatriates expressed its profound sympathies and condolences to the Libyan government and its people, highlighting the tragedies that ensued due to the floods.

The ministry reiterated Jordan’s unwavering support for Libya during these challenging circumstances and conveyed its heartfelt condolences to the families of the victims, hoping for a speedy recovery for those injured.
